Envil Katar, (1.5 mg + 2.5 mg)/mL, Nasal Spray, Solution
Mepyramine Maleate + Phenylephrine Hydrochloride
This Medication Should Always be Used Exactly as Described in this Package Leaflet or as Directed by a Doctor or Pharmacist.
Envil Katar Contains Two Active Substances: Mepyramine Maleate and Phenylephrine Hydrochloride.
Mepyramine has Antihistamine and Anti-Allergic Effects, and Phenylephrine Reduces Nasal Congestion and Facilitates Nasal and Sinus Passage.
In Addition, the Excipient Chlorhexidine has Antibacterial Properties.
Envil Katar Relieves Rhinitis, Facilitates Nasal and Sinus Passage, Eases Breathing, and has Antibacterial Effects.

The Medication is Administered Intranasally.
Shake Before Use.
Adults, Adolescents, and Children Over 6 Years of Age:
2 Sprays into Each Nostril Every 4 to 6 Hours.
If There is no Improvement or You Feel Worse after 3 Days, Consult a Doctor.
Long-Term Use of the Medication may Cause Nasal Congestion and Drug-Induced Rhinitis.
Children Under 6 Years of Age:
Do Not Use the Medication in Children Under 6 Years of Age.
In Case of Using a Higher than Recommended Dose, Consult a Doctor.
In Case of Overdose, the Following may Occur: Headache, Dizziness, Sleep Disturbances, Difficulty Urinating, Heart Rhythm Disturbances.
